Haitian Antenna in GEM list bid
( 2003-10-28 09:51) (China Daily HK Edition)

Xi'an Haitian Antenna Technologies, China's leading manufacturer of base-station antennas, announced yesterday that it would raise at least HK$62 million (US$7.9 million) from a listing on Hong Kong's Growth Enterprise Market (GEM).

It is offering 162 million H shares to be priced between HK$1.15 (US$0.147) and HK$0.55 (US$0.07) apiece, said the firm based in Northwest China.

The price range represents 10.4-21.7 times 2002 earnings of HK$34 million (US$4.4 million).

According to the proposed structure of share placing, the firm will offer 147 million new H shares and 15 million sale H shares.

Listing is expected on November 5, with the stock code of 8227.

Haitian Antenna plans to use the proceeds mainly on research and development.

The firm, whose clients include China Mobile and China Unicom, is working on an intelligent antenna system for the third-generation mobile system.

And it's seeking a strategic partnership with foreign mobile-communication firms, said Chairman Xiao Liangyong.

Haitian Antenna aims to allocate more resources to increase production capacity and move into a number of new markets, said Xiao.

"Mobile communication is one of the fastest growing sectors in China's communication industry, and Xi'an Haitian Antenna Technologies will be able to capitalize on market opportunities by capturing a larger market share with proactive marketing strategies and alliances with renowned suppliers and operators," he said.

The company's turnover saw a year-on-year increase of 119.64 per cent in 2002 to 165 million yuan (US$20 million).
